    I would recommend staying with some of the better supported cameras like dlink, foscam, netgear, Belkin, etc. Even a cheapo will work with fusion as long as it has an ip video stream, but the correct url is often bard to find and features like pan tilt zoom are only available from the native app and not in fusion. The name brands tend to be better from this perspective.
